About Foley Senior High
Foley Senior High is a regular public high school located in the rural community of Foley, Minnesota. The school serves students from grade 9 through 12 with an enrollment of 603 students and a student-teacher ratio of 18.8:1. With 32 full-time equivalent teachers, the school aims to provide individualized attention to its diverse group of learners.
Foley Senior High has a MySchoolScout rating of 3.6 out of 10 and ranks at #1801 among Minnesota’s 2027 high schools. The academic score is 5.1 out of 10, indicating there is room for growth in educational performance. In terms of subject proficiency, 55% of students are proficient or above in ELA/reading, while 39% meet the proficiency mark in math.
Foley Senior High is situated in a rural area where community ties run strong and the school plays an integral role in supporting local youth development.

Performance Trends
Math proficiency has declined from 47% (2019) to 32% (2022). Reading/ELA proficiency has declined from 67% (2019) to 52% (2022).

Community Profile
The community surrounding Foley Senior High has a median household income of $89,728. It is a community where 19%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$260,300, with a median rent of $1,032/month. The local poverty rate of 8.0% is relatively low. The average commute for residents is 29 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
